What are Fundraising Teams?

 

Fundraising Teams turn your campaign into a shared effort that’s bigger than any one person. Instead of relying solely on your own outreach, you can recruit friends, family, and supporters to join in–each with their own unique link, network, and story to tell. Every new team member expands your campaign’s reach and brings in more donors, increasing your chances of hitting (and exceeding) your goal.

 

When you invite someone to be a part of your Fundraising Team for a GroupRaise digital campaign, they benefit from the following features:

 

  • Unique link to share with their community
  • Profile photo to put their face to the cause
  • Custom message to tell their story
  • Goal tracker to set a personal fundraising target
  • Over 20 custom promo tools

Quick-Start Plan for New Team Members:

 

  1. Personalize your page: Upload a friendly profile photo, add a short custom message, and confirm your personal goal.
  2. Share your link, then share again: Text, email, post on social media, there are many ways to spread the word. 
  3. Lead by example: Make your first purchase through your own link to show commitment.
  4. Track your impact: Use the dashboard to see your contributions and celebrate milestones.

 

The more active you are, the stronger the entire fundraising campaign becomes.

And if your mind goes totally blank when you sit down to write it? Don’t stress, we’ve got you.

 

Option 1: Use AI as a guide.: Copy and paste this into any AI tool and let it do the brainstorming for you.

 

“Write a short, friendly, and heartfelt fundraising message (1–5 sentences) for my personal fundraiser to support [ORGANIZATION NAME]. Make the message inspire people to feel connected and excited to contribute.

 

My Personal Connection To This Cause: [ADD 1 SENTENCE DESCRIPTION HERE]”

 

Example output using this prompt:

 

I’m raising funds for Placer SPCA, the amazing place where I adopted my dog Max a few years ago. Supporting them means giving more animals a chance to find loving homes like Max did. Please join me in making a difference—every dollar helps save lives!

 

You can then tweak the message to sound even more like you.

 

Option 2: Use this template and make it your own:

 

“Hi friends! I’m raising money for [CAUSE] and every purchase you make through my link helps me get closer to my personal fundraising goal. Your support means the world to me, thank you for being part of this!”

Set Unique Fundraising Goal

 

This feature allows you to define what success looks like for you. Whether it’s $100 or $500, having a target gives a clear benchmark to work toward and makes tracking progress more satisfying.

 

When the goal is visible on the fundraising page, it also encourages supporters to help you reach it.

 

Tips for setting a goal:

 

  • Make it realistic but motivating
  • Tie it to something specific, like “$150 to fund three new uniforms”
  • Update your supporters when you’re close to reaching it.
